Professor Dave explains optimization problems in calculus, demonstrating their applications in real-world scenarios like maximizing area and minimizing material. He uses examples such as a fencing problem and a cylindrical can problem to illustrate the process of finding maximum and minimum values using derivatives. The video also covers the second derivative test to determine whether a point is a maximum or minimum.
